With the development of the times, the connotation of teaching resources is becoming more and more broad. It includes not only learning content and learning materials, but also people, media, strategies, methods, and environmental conditions. All the people who can improve, promote learning, the media, strategies, methods, and the environment can be called teaching resources. Therefore, the question for teachers to think deeply is how to make rational use of these resources so that they can truly serve our teaching.
The use and development of teaching resources are directly related to the quality of classroom teaching.
